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

Teknik Pemrograman (TEKPRO) Oleh: Achmad Zakki Falani, S.Kom. Fakultas Ilmu Komputer Universitas Narotama.

Presentasi serupa


Presentasi berjudul: "Teknik Pemrograman (TEKPRO) Oleh: Achmad Zakki Falani, S.Kom. Fakultas Ilmu Komputer Universitas Narotama."— Transcript presentasi:

1 Teknik Pemrograman (TEKPRO) Oleh: Achmad Zakki Falani, S.Kom. Fakultas Ilmu Komputer Universitas Narotama

2 Konstruksi Fundamental (Iteration) Teknik Pemrograman

3 Konstruksi Fundamental (Iteration) Teknik Pemrograman TOP TESTED Vs BOTTOM TESTED

4 Konstruksi Fundamental (Iteration) Teknik Pemrograman  DO WHILE …(kondisi)… …aksi… LOOP

5 (Iteration – Do While..... Loop) Contoh Kasus Teknik Pemrograman Menampilkan tulisan ‘hello world’ 10 kali

6 Konstruksi Fundamental (Iteration) Teknik Pemrograman  DO …aksi… LOOP WHILE …(kondisi)…

7 (Iteration – Do Loop..... While) Contoh Kasus Teknik Pemrograman Menampilkan tulisan ‘hello world’ 10 kali

8 Konstruksi Fundamental (Iteration) Teknik Pemrograman  DO UNTIL …(kondisi)… …aksi… LOOP

9 (Iteration – Do Until..... Loop) Contoh Kasus Teknik Pemrograman Menampilkan tulisan ‘hello world’ 10 kali Y N

10 Konstruksi Fundamental (Iteration) Teknik Pemrograman  DO …aksi… LOOP UNTIL …(kondisi)…

11 (Iteration – Do Loop..... Until) Contoh Kasus Teknik Pemrograman Menampilkan tulisan ‘hello world’ 10 kali

12 Konstruksi Fundamental (Iteration) Teknik Pemrograman  Kesimpulan  Until = sampai -> cirinya, jika Y berhenti  While = selama -> cirinya, jika Y perulangan TOP WHILETOP UNTIL BOTTOM WHILEBOTTOM UNTIL

13 Konstruksi Fundamental (Iteration) Teknik Pemrograman  Kesimpulan  Until = sampai -> cirinya, jika Y berhenti  While = selama -> cirinya, jika Y perulangan

14 Konstruksi Fundamental (Iteration) Teknik Pemrograman  Catatan: =vs <> >vs<= = AND vsOR

15 Konstruksi Fundamental (Iteration) Kerjakan dengan mode TOP & BOTTOM TESTED Menggunakan WHILE  Studi Kasus (1)  Gambarlah flowchart dan tulislah program melalui VBScript untuk mencetak deret angka 1sampai n, dimana n adalah input dari keyboard. 1,2,3,4,5,6,7…..n Teknik Pemrograman

16  Studi Kasus (2)  Dari studi kasus 1, kembangkan menjadi soal berikut. Deteksi apakah angka tersebut adalah ganjil / genap. 1 (Ganjil) 2 (Genap) 3 (Ganjil) 4 (Genap) 5 (Ganjil) : : n Teknik Pemrograman Konstruksi Fundamental (Iteration) Kerjakan dengan mode TOP & BOTTOM TESTED Menggunakan UNTIL

17 Konstruksi Fundamental (Iteration)  Soal (i)  Buatlah Flowchartnya dan tulis Programnya untuk membuat validasi pengisian n, apabila n bilangan ganjil maka input ulang sampai nilai n benar-benar adalah sebuah bilangan genap.  “Cetak hasil n ”  Kerjakan dengan menggunakan: - Top Tested - Bottom Tested Teknik Pemrograman

18 Konstruksi Fundamental (Iteration)  Soal (ii)  Buatlah Flowchartnya dan tulis Programnya untuk membuat validasi pengisian n, apabila n bukan bilangan positif maka input ulang sampai nilai n benar-benar adalah sebuah bilangan positif.  “Cetak hasil n ”  Kerjakan dengan menggunakan: - Top Tested - Bottom Tested Teknik Pemrograman

19 Tugas3 (Iteration)  Buatlah 3 Soal lagi tentang Iteration (tidak termasuk dalam modul).  Jawab soal tersebut dengan menulis: Flowchart & Programnya.  Jika Copy-Paste, maka tugas akan dikembalikan keduanya (baik yg.Copy, maupun yg Paste)  Waktu 1 minggu dari sekarang  Tuliskan pada Blog Mahasiswa Anda, dan linkkan di bagian Comments Blog Dosen: zakki.dosen.narotama.ac.id Teknik Pemrograman


Download ppt "Teknik Pemrograman (TEKPRO) Oleh: Achmad Zakki Falani, S.Kom. Fakultas Ilmu Komputer Universitas Narotama."

Presentasi serupa


Iklan oleh Google